Ty Clarence, 2 Victoria Square is a 128 m² / 1,378 sq ft terraced home in Llanwrtyd Wells. It sold for £45,000 in August 2012. Indexed forward to today's value, that sale is roughly £72k. Recent local prices imply a broad valuation context of £220k to £371k based on its internal area. The Land Registry and EPC data was last updated 2 July 2026.
